The French Quarter offers a delightful blend of activities perfect for families and outdoor enthusiasts. Explore the vibrant shopping areas and public markets, indulge in a food tour showcasing the flavours of Louisiana, and enjoy live music that captures the essence of the United States. Art lovers will also find plenty to admire, making this historic district a must-visit destination for a memorable city-themed getaway.
Shopping
The French Market offers a vibrant atmosphere with local crafts and delicacies, perfect for souvenirs. For a broader selection, the New Orleans Riverwalk Shopping Center, located 1.3km away, combines shopping with entertainment. Nearby, Palace Market Frenchmen, 966m away, showcases unique local goods in a lively setting.
Recreation
In the French Quarter, immerse yourself in the soothing sounds of Preservation Hall, where live jazz creates an uplifting atmosphere. At Le Petit Theatre Du Vieux Carre, enjoy heartfelt performances that evoke romance and culture. For sports enthusiasts, the Caesars Superdome, located 1.6km away, offers thrilling events to energise your spirit.
Adventure
Experience the thrill of motor racing at NOLA Motorsports Park, located 14.5km from the French Quarter, where adrenaline meets excitement. Enjoy a game at New Orleans City Park Tennis Center, only 4.8km away, or camp under the stars at Ama Park, situated 24.1km away, perfect for outdoor family adventures.
Nightlife
The French Quarter's nightlife is vibrant and enchanting, with venues like Lafitte’s Blacksmith Shop Bar, a charming pub steeped in history. Expect a romantic atmosphere filled with live music and entertainment, making it a perfect spot for an unforgettable evening in New Orleans.
Find the best attractions in French Quarter
The French Quarter is perfect for family-friendly, outdoor, and city-themed vacations. This vibrant area boasts an array of attractions such as streets, urban parks, and museums, catering to those seeking cultural and family experiences. Make sure to explore the charming streets of the French Quarter to fully immerse yourself in its unique atmosphere and history.
Bourbon Street: Renowned for its vibrant nightlife, Bourbon Street is the heart of the French Quarter, pulsing with energy from jazz clubs, bars, and street performers. The lively atmosphere is perfect for those seeking a taste of New Orleans' famous culture and spirited celebrations.
Jackson Square: A picturesque urban park, Jackson Square offers a tranquil escape amidst the bustling city. Surrounded by stunning architecture, it’s ideal for families, featuring artists, musicians, and open green spaces for picnics and relaxation, capturing the essence of city life.
Saint Louis Cathedral: This iconic cathedral, steeped in history, showcases exquisite Gothic architecture and serves as a spiritual centre for the community. Visitors can admire its beautiful stained glass and intricate details, immersing themselves in the rich cultural heritage of New Orleans.
Best time to go to French Quarter
The best time to visit French Quarter can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around French Quarter fal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with moderate rain. The coolest average temperature around French Quarter fal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.
